The Benefits of Zeon Zoysia Grass

Zeon Zoysia is a warm-season grass that is native to Southeast Asia. It was first introduced to the United States in the 1950s and has been used on golf courses and other commercial properties for many years. However, it wasn't until recently that homeowners began to see the many benefits that this grass can provide in a residential setting. It is a versatile grass that can be used in a variety of landscaping applications. It can be used for lawns, sports fields, golf courses, and more.

While Zeon Zoysia may have a higher initial cost than some other grass types, its minimal maintenance requirements can make it a cost-effective choice overall. Homeowners can save money on water, fertilizer, and other maintenance costs, which can offset the initial investment.

One of the biggest advantages of Zeon Zoysia is that it requires truly little maintenance. This grass is drought-tolerant and can go for extended periods of time without water. It also requires little mowing, which is a big plus for homeowners who don't have a lot of time to devote to lawn care.

Another benefit of this grass is that it is incredibly durable. This grass can stand up to heavy foot traffic, making it an excellent choice for families with children and pets. It is also resistant to pests and diseases, which means that homeowners won't have to worry about spending a lot of money on pest control or lawn treatments.

In addition to being durable and low-maintenance, Zeon Zoysia is also incredibly attractive. This grass has a deep green color and a fine texture that makes it look lush and healthy. It can be used to create a variety of different landscaping styles, from formal to casual, and it can be paired with a wide range of other plants and flowers.

One of the reasons why Zeon Zoysia has become so popular in residential landscaping is that it is a sustainable choice. This grass requires less water and fertilizer than many other types of grass, which means that homeowners can save money on their water bills and reduce their environmental impact. In addition, Zeon Zoysia is also a smart choice for areas that are prone to droughts, as it can survive in hot and dry conditions. All these features make this grass an eco-friendly option for residential landscaping. As It requires less water and fertilizer than other grass types, it helps homeowners reduce their impact on the environment.

Another advantage of this type of grass is that it is easy to install. This grass can be grown from seed or sod, and it can be installed in just a few weeks. This means that homeowners can quickly and easily transform their lawns into beautiful and low-maintenance spaces.
